TextBox控件中,文字实现垂直居中 TextBox纵向长度比较长但文字字体比较小的时候,在输入时就会发现文字不是垂直居中的。 而使用中我们发现,TextBox虽然可以设置文字的水平对齐方式,但却没有相应的属性让我们来调节他的垂直对齐方式。好在TextBox继承自Control类,可以通过修改 ...
TextBox控件中,文字实现垂直居中 TextBox纵向长度比较长但文字字体比较小的时候,在输入时就会发现文字不是垂直居中的。 而使用中我们发现,TextBox虽然可以设置文字的水平对齐方式,但却没有相应的属性让我们来调节他的垂直对齐方式。好在TextBox继承自Control类,可以通过修改 ...
1. 业务背景 配置页面,可新建和复制任务;当复制任务的时候,要把名字的input框默认获取焦点,并全选任务名。效果如下: 2. 代码实现 说明: 因为iview的Input并没有提供选中的方法,所以这时候只能使用原生的select()方法进行选中;调用该方法的dom是原生的input ...
其实这个功能十分简单,好多种实现方式,现在摘录两种实现方法:一种是使用原生js实现,一种是使用jquery实现。在实际项目中是使用kissy实现的,不过方法都差不多。本文参考了网上部分资料,如有侵权请多多原谅。 第一种使用原生js的方式:思路大体是首先将一个图片元素进行隐藏,然后获得选中文字事件 ...
textbox.GotFocus 事件处理 Textbox.SelectAll() 是不行的, 这样处理会发生的情况是: 1) textbox1 当前没有焦点, 内容为 someText. 2) 鼠标点击 textbox1, 若单击点位于 someText 之内, 则 someText 被瞬间全选 ...
最近在做一个工具,里面有复制粘贴的功能。本以为实现很简单,网上有很多案例,实际却。。。。。 功能是需要实现文本编辑内容的选择复制,文本编辑用可编辑的div,问题出在当鼠标选中复制的文字然后点击复制,则无法获取复制的内容。 问题出在,点击复制时,鼠标的选择已经切换无法获取 ...
用法:依赖属性 SelectTextOnFocus.Active = True ...
简单的办法,可以直接使用CSS: 嗯,就酱~ ...
在我们在写前端页面的时候,由于手速过快(当然这都是指的老司机),会经常双击,浏览器就会默认选中你双击的文本,这种感觉有点不太好。 这个时候就用到了 user-select:none; 属性。 因为存在着兼容性的问题,所以在写的时候就需要考虑一下了。 这样这个区域的文字就不会被选中 ...